CooCox CoOS  

CooCox CoOS is an embedded real-time multi-task OS specially for ARM Cortex M series.

CoOS Features:

  • Free and open real-time Operating System
  • Specially designed for Cortex-M series
  • Supports preemptive priority and round-robin
  • Scalable, minimal system kernel is only 974Byte
  • Interrupt latency is 0
  • Can avoid priority inversion
  • Stack overflow detection option
  • Semaphore, Mutex, Flag, Mailbox and Queue for communication & synchronisation
  • Supports the platforms of ICCARM, ARMCC, GCC

Technical Data:

  • Time Specifications:
N Function Time ( No Robin/Robin )
Create defined task, no task switch 5.3us / 5.8us
Create defined task, switch task 7.5us / 8.6us
Delete task (ExitTask) 4.8us / 5.2us
Task switch (SwitchContext) 1.5us / 1.5 us
Task switch (upon set flag) 7.5us / 8.1us
Task switch (upon sent semaphore) 6.3us / 7.0us
Task switch (upon sent mail) 6.1us / 7.1us
Task switch (upon sent queue) 7.0us / 7.6us
Set Flag (no task switch) 1.3us / 1.3us
Send semaphore (no task switch) 1.6us / 1.6us
Send mail (no task switch) 1.5us / 1.5us
Send queue (no task switch) 1.8us / 1.8us
Maximum interrupt lockout for IRQ ISR's 0 / 0

  • Space Specifications:
Description Space
RAM Space for Kernel 168 Bytes
Code Space for Kernel 974 Bytes
RAM Space for a Task TaskStackSize + 24 Bytes(MIN)
TaskStackSize + 48 Bytes(MAX)
RAM Space for a Mailbox 16 Bytes
RAM Space for a Semaphore 16 Bytes
RAM Space for a Queue 32 Bytes
RAM Space for a Mutex 8   Bytes
RAM Space for a User Timer 24 Bytes
